Ingredients

For the Apple Bread (one 9×5 loaf): • 2 cups all-purpose flour
• 1 tsp baking soda
• ½ tsp baking powder
• ½ tsp kosher salt
• 2 tsp ground cinnamon
• ¼ tsp ground nutmeg
• ½ cup unsalted butter, melted (or vegetable oil)
• ¾ cup granulated sugar
• ¼ cup brown sugar, packed
• 2 large eggs
• 1 tsp vanilla extract
• ¼ cup buttermilk or milk
• 2 cups peeled and diced apples (Granny Smith or Honeycrisp, about 2 medium)
• Optional swirl: ¼ cup brown sugar + 1 tsp cinnamon

For Optional Glaze: • 1 cup powdered sugar
• 2–3 tbsp milk or apple cider
• ½ tsp vanilla

Step-by-Step Process

  1. Preheat & prep
    Preheat oven to 350°F. Grease a 9×5 loaf pan and line with parchment sling.
  2. Mix dry ingredients
    Whisk flour, baking soda,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
  3. Mix wet ingredients
    In another bowl, whisk melted butter, both sugars, eggs, vanilla, and buttermilk until smooth.
  4. Combine
    Add dry to wet; fold just until combined (lumps okay).
  5. Fold in apples
    Gently fold in diced apples.
  6. Swirl (optional)
    Pour half the batter into the pan. Sprinkle cinnamon-sugar. Top with remaining batter and swirl lightly.
  7. Bake & cool
    Bake for 55–65 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out with moist crumbs. Cool in the pan 15 minutes, then transfer to a rack. Glaze when warm or cool.

Tips for Perfect Apple Bread

• Dice apples small (½-inch)—big chunks sink
• Don’t overmix—keeps bread tender
• Granny Smith = tart contrast; Honeycrisp = sweeter
• Buttermilk adds tang and moisture—worth it
• Test center with toothpick—slightly underdone = moister loaf
• Glaze when warm—it soaks in beautifully

Variations and Customization

• Apple Cinnamon Crunch: add streusel topping before baking
• Caramel Apple: swirl in caramel sauce + extra cinnamon
• Nutty: fold in ¾ cup chopped walnuts or pecans
• Healthier: half whole wheat flour + reduce sugar
• Spiced Chai: add cardamom + ginger to batter
• Glazed Deluxe: double glaze + drizzle while hot

Storage and Serving Tips

• Stays ultra-moist 4–5 days at room temp (wrapped)
• Fridge up to 1 week—warm slices to revive
• Freezes beautifully up to 3 months (glazed or not)
• Reheat slice 15 seconds in microwave for a fresh-baked feel
• Quick refresh: warm + pat of butter
• Serve for breakfast, snack, or dessert with coffee

FAQ

1. Can I use any apple?
Yes—but tart firm ones (Granny Smith) hold shape best.

2. My bread sank in the middle—what happened?
Overmixed batter or oven door opened too early.

3. No buttermilk?
Milk + 1 tsp vinegar/lemon juice—let sit 5 min.

4. Can I make muffins?
Yes—bake 18–22 minutes in a lined tin.

5. How do I know it’s done?
The toothpick in the center should have moist crumbs, not wet batter.
